No person is familiar with obviously how considerably the oud dates again, and whether its origins are in Persia, Arabia, or elsewhere. It belongs to what we may loosely phone a ‘household’ of comparable devices, but tracing the associations amongst diverse branches of a putative and disputable family members tree is fraught with troubles, and we should always beware of assumptive claims which deficiency apparent proof.

A person concept would be that the oud originated from your Persian instrument called a barbat (Persian: بربت ) or barbud, a lute indicated by Marcel-Dubois being of Central Asian origin. The earliest pictorial image with the barbat dates back towards the 1st century BC from historical northern Bactria and is also the oldest evidence of the existence of your barbat.

, is most likely greatest identified within the west for remaining the predecessor of the eu lute; but it does have an impartial life of its individual inside the record of early music, rooted in medieval cultural exchange concerning east and west. We know, as an example, that ouds performed a crucial part while in the musical lifetime of the royal courtroom of Castile (in fashionable Spain) while in the thirteenth century and, by extension, Virtually unquestionably Iberian musical existence generally speaking.

Musicologist Richard Dumbrill right now employs the phrase far more categorically to discuss instruments that existed millennia ahead of the expression "lute" was coined.[26] Dumbrill documented over 3000 many years of iconographic proof with the lutes in Mesopotamia, in his reserve The Archaeomusicology of The traditional Close to East. According to Dumbrill, the lute spouse and children included devices in Mesopotamia just before 3000 BC.[27] He points to your cylinder seal as proof; courting from c. 3100 BC or earlier (now in the possession with the British Museum); the seal depicts on a single aspect exactly what is regarded as a woman actively playing a stick "lute".

Even though the significant music oud entry with the brief lute was in western Europe, bringing about a number of lute kinds, the brief lute entered Europe from the East also; as early as the sixth century, the Bulgars brought the small-necked number of the instrument identified as Komuz towards the Balkans.
